iii. A state is divided into 3 regions. It is found each year that 5% of those in region 1 move to region 2 and 5% move to region 3. Of the residents of region 2, 15% move to region 1 and 10% move to region 3. Finally, 10% of those in region 3 move to region 1 and 5% more move to region 2. Determine the transition matrix for the stochastic process. Why is it a Markov process? iv. Suppose that Canyon has 3 competing restaurants that are highly favored by students; a pizza place, a Thai place and a Mexican place. Of those that typically order Thai food one week, the following week 0.6 order Thai food, 0.3 order pizza and 0.1 order Mexican. Of those that ordered Mexican food, next week 0.5 will order pizza and 0.2 Thai. Of those that order pizza, the following week 0.8 order pizza again, 0.05 order Mexican and 0.15 will order Thai. Determine the transition matrix for the order proportions from one week to the next. Is this problem a Markov process? Why or why not?
